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Harrison to Las Vegas is to drive which costs $250 - $370 and takes 22h 14m.
The fastest way to get from Harrison to Las Vegas is to drive and fly which takes 5h 15m and costs $430 - $750.
The distance between Harrison and Las Vegas is 1257 miles. The road distance is 1399.5 miles.
The best way to get from Harrison to Las Vegas without a car is to taxi and bus which takes 35h 20m and costs $310 - $600.
It takes approximately 5h 15m to get from Harrison to Las Vegas, including transfers.
Las Vegas is 2h behind Harrison. It is currently 12:33 PM in Harrison and 10:33 AM in Las Vegas.
Yes, the driving distance between Harrison to Las Vegas is 1399 miles. It takes approximately 22h 14m to drive from Harrison to Las Vegas.
